- Update the wrapper called when a feed encounters an error
    - Will now use a more robus backoff system
    - Waits in increments of 30 seconds
    - Keeps track of ignored attempts and 'count'

- Updated wrapper to remove source from backoff list
    - Now removes the object after the first attempt irrespective of deletion station
